Reassembling a Strainer
F/FA Strainer
Follow these steps to disassemble a F/FA strainer:
1. Replace the strainer basket (A) or (B) into the
housing.
2. Place the end cover o-ring (1) in the groove in
the end cover (2).
3. Place the end cover (2) with the o-ring installed,
on the strainer housing end (3).
4. Fasten the end cover with the 4 washers and
screws (4). Evenly tighten all screws. See the
Torque Chart
below.
Tightening Screws and Nuts
Leakage that occurs after tightening the fasteners indicates a damaged seal or distortion to
the surface of the cover. In either case, the seals or cover must be replaced. Additional
tightening will not stop the leakage.
FS/FSAA/FSA Strainer
Follow these steps to disassemble a FS/FSAA/FSA strainer:
1. Strainer baskets have an extended collar, or lip on the
bottom end of the basket (C). Insert this end into the
strainer housing first.
2. Place the o-ring (1) in the groove on top of the strainer
housing (2).
3. Place the center hole of the basket cover plate (3) over
the basket rod (4) that extends from the center of the
housing. The plate should now rest on top of the basket.
4. Install the washer (5) and the wing-nut (6) on the basket
rod (4).
5. Place the cotter pin (7) through the hole at the top of the
basket rod (4).
